RAWLINS – The Torrington High School boys’ basketball team wrapped up the 2021-22 regular season with a 63-38 loss to the Rawlins Outlaws.

Torrington trailed the entire game, shooting just 31.9% from the floor, while allowing Rawlins to shoot 48.2%.

Rawlins held a 20-8 lead after a quarter, pushing it to 29-15 at halftime. The Outlaws added another 16 points in the third quarter, extending the lead to 45-24 heading into the fourth quarter.

Over the final eight minutes of the game, Torrington chipped away at the Rawlins lead, outscoring them 14-8 in the fourth quarter.

Senior Kieser Wolfe led the team with 11 points and five rebounds. Junior Skyler Sargent added five points and five rebounds, while junior Ryan Baker added five points.

The Blazers (6-15) open postseason play at the 3A East Regional Tournament in Burns at 1:30 p.m. against the Douglas Bearcats (20-2). With a win, Torrington would face the winner of Wheatland and Newcastle at 6 p.m. Friday, but with a loss, THS faces the loser of Wheatland and Newcastle at noon on Friday.
